Shockingly lame. Stylistically and thematically, tries to recreate Jules & Jim, I think, but it falls well short of that mark. The most interesting part about it (spoiler?) — that Muriel was taught girl-lovin’ and self-lovin’ by a childhood friend — is ruined by the heavy-handed metaphor… “It’ll make you go blind!” And she’s actually going blind. And comments like “my emotions blinded me” — gah!! Lame, Truffaut. Lame. Enjoyable enough if my expectations hadn’t been high. |
